Yeah, we know "Rise of the Planet of the Apes" and its sequel are back on Hulu. But let’s try something new this October! Especially with Halloween approaching, we're rooting for three chilling sci-fi flicks that are as different as they are frightening.
First up, let's dive deep with "Underwater" (2020). A crew at Kepler 822, a deep-sea research facility, faces an unexpected earthquake. While the escape pods are gone, the team—led by Norah Price (Kristen Stewart)—must figure out their next move. And that's when ocean creatures beyond their wildest nightmare and a horrifying beast from classic tales show up. Don’t want to spoil it further, you’ll have to watch!
Next, prepare your stomachs—ignore that snack! "The Fly" (1986) isn't for the faint-hearted. A genius Seth Brundle (Jeff Goldblum) invents a teleportation machine, but didn’t realize a fly joined him. His transformation into a human/fly hybrid is brutal. He and girlfriend Veronica "Ronnie" Quaife (Geena Davis) thought it'd be magic, but reality bites hard.
Lastly, "No One Will Save You" (2023) tells Brynn’s story (Kaitlyn Dever), a small-town outcast. When aliens attack, she’s the sole survivor facing doppelgangers. Holed up in her house, Brynn’s battle isn't just physical; it’s an emotional one too. She's in for a long night if she can’t overcome her inner struggles.
Each film promises a unique fright, perfect for your October binge!
